Commentary on Acts 4:6

The assembly of 'Annas the high priest, and Caiaphas, and John, and Alexander, and as many as were of the kindred of the high priest' represents Judaism's most powerful tribunal. Annas, though deposed by Rome, retained 'high priest' title and real power as patriarch of the priestly dynasty. His son-in-law Caiaphas held official position. This concentration of power confronting uneducated fishermen demonstrates David versus Goliath pattern - God exalts the humble.
